#11f62c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#11f62c is composed of 6.7% red, 96.5%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 93.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 127.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 51.6%. #11f62c color hex could be obtained by blending #22ff58 with #00ed00. Closest websafe color is: #00ff33.

#11f62c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#11f62c has RGB values of R:17, G:246,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0.93,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 1177132.

Shades and Tints of #11f62c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000801 is the darkest color, while #f4fff5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#11f62c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838483 is the less saturated color, while #11f62c is the most saturated one.
